Bioactive Ingredients Market Growth Accelerates With Wellness Trends

The Bioactive Ingredients Market is becoming an increasingly important part of the global food, nutrition, pharmaceutical, and wellness industries. Bioactive ingredients are naturally occurring compounds that can provide physiological or functional benefits when incorporated into suitable products. These ingredients can include proteins, peptides, vitamins, minerals, polyphenols, carotenoids, fatty acids, probiotics, enzymes, and plant-derived compounds. Rising consumer interest in preventive health, functional nutrition, and healthier lifestyles is encouraging manufacturers to explore innovative applications for bioactive ingredients across food and beverage, dietary supplements, pharmaceuticals, and personal care products. Research and Development

Developing effective bioactive ingredients requires substantial research.

Manufacturers must understand ingredient stability, bioavailability, dosage, processing compatibility, sensory characteristics, and interactions with other ingredients.

Advanced extraction, encapsulation, stabilization, and formulation technologies can help improve the performance of sensitive bioactive compounds.

FAQs

1. What are bioactive ingredients?
Bioactive ingredients are naturally occurring or derived compounds that can provide physiological or functional effects when consumed or used appropriately.

2. Where are bioactive ingredients used?
They are used in functional foods, beverages, dietary supplements, nutraceuticals, pharmaceuticals, and some personal care applications.

3. Why is demand for bioactive ingredients increasing?
Preventive health awareness, functional nutrition, plant-based products, and growing interest in wellness are major factors supporting demand.
